On Friday 17th June, the Global Gardens of Peace Fundraising event features an art auction. Paintings by Angus Douglas of the Tasmanian bushland were a feature. Not all of Angus’ paintings sold on the night (some were just for sale and not part of the auction) but the ones that did went for great prices.
Other auction items were also very well received. Accommodation on Bruny island. A dinner at Gimlet. A walk in the Botanical Gardens with Andrew Laidlaw. Cheese and Gin hampers. Gardening books, A weekend for 4 at the Yarra Valley Estate. All items generously donated with hard fought bidding.
Just over $25,000 was raised on the night, taking us much, much closer to our target…. a real team effort with Yooralla and the Global Gardens working together to fund the Gerard’s garden. Plus, of course, Gerard’s fundraising efforts too will be added too.
